Photograph - Massey Ferguson, MF35S Tractors Pumping water, 1963
Reg. No: MM 118023
- Summary:
- Photograph of four MF35S tractors pumping water. Image is part of a collection of photographs, moving film, artefacts, documents and trade literature relating to Massey Ferguson (Aust.) Ltd (and earlier related companies) agricultural implement manufacturer, importer and distributor, Sunshine, Victoria.
Article published in the August 1963 edition of Massey-Ferguson Review features images of: "Up to 25 million gallons of brackish water every 24 hours was pumped into Lake Corangamite, Victoria, for about 12 weeks. Except for daily lubrication it was a non-stop pumping marathon for six tractors, including four MF 35S units." - Description:
- Black and white photograph
- Description Of Content:
- Four MF35 Tractors pumping water out of Cundare Pool and Martin's lake into Lake Corangamite. Tractors are labelled State Rivers and Water Supply Commission. A man is standing nearby.
